The Function of Medical Assistants<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e responsibilities of a medical assistant can be varied as well as challenging. Basically their job is ensure that the Tonawanda NY hospitals, clinics and other healthcare institutions where they work operate successfully. Based on the size or type of facility, they may be more of an administrative assistant, a clinical assistant, or in smaller practices both. They are responsible for providing direct assistance to the nurses, doctors and other medical practitioners but may also be found performing duties in an office or at the front desk.
